Physician Assistants Salary

in Salt Lake City-Murray, UT

The median pay for a physician assistants in Salt Lake City-Murray, UT is $130,240/year ($62.62/hour), per BLS data. The range runs from $83K at the entry level to $171K for experienced workers. Adjusted for local prices (RPP 100.87), that's roughly $129,117 in purchasing power. Rent on a 2-bedroom averages $1,241/month, or 15.7% of estimated take-home pay.

Compensation breakdown

Annual earnings by percentile, Salt Lake City-Murray, UT

Bar chart showing Physician Assistants salary percentiles in Salt Lake City-Murray, UT: 10th percentile $82,770, 25th percentile $129,070, median $130,240, 75th percentile $154,010, 90th percentile $171,310. Source: Bureau of Labor Statistics.10th$83K25th$129KMedian$130K75th$154K90th$171K

Entry-level physician assistants (10th percentile) start around $83K. Mid-career wages sit at $130K. Top earners bring in $171K or more, a $89K spread from bottom to top.

How much do physician assistants make in Salt Lake City-Murray, UT?

The median is $130,240 a year, that works out to about $63 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$82,770, and experienced physician assistants can clear $171,310.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.
